How to Choose the Right Avocado Bunkie Board
When selecting the right bunkie board—especially if you’re looking for performance similar to what an avocado bunkie board would offer in terms of support, durability, and comfort—it’s important to focus on key features that directly impact your sleep quality and mattress longevity. Here’s what to consider:
Support Strength and Material Density
A high-density core is essential for preventing mattress sagging, especially with memory foam or hybrid mattresses. Boards like the Meliusly Heavy Duty (10mm twin-wall core) or Greaton 15mm version provide superior rigidity, bridging slat gaps up to 10 inches without flex. Thicker, denser boards offer better weight distribution and long-term support, making them ideal for heavy-use beds or larger mattresses.
Profile Height and Bed Aesthetics
Look for ultra-low profile designs (around 0.4” or less) that maintain your bed’s original height. A slim bunkie board like the Meliusly or Golden Home Essentials won’t raise the mattress, so your sheets still fit and the bed keeps its sleek look. This is especially important for platform and bunk beds where clearance matters.
Noise and Slippage Prevention
A quality bunkie board should stay put and eliminate creaking. Features like silicone grip backing and Oxford fabric covers (as seen in Meliusly and Golden Home models) prevent shifting and reduce noise caused by metal or wood friction. This ensures a quiet, undisturbed sleep and means you won’t need to readjust it over time.
Ease of Setup and Portability
Most modern bunkie boards are tool-free and foldable. Full, Queen, and King sizes typically come in two pieces for easy handling. If you need something for travel or a kid’s bed, the Imperius Foldable Twin is lightweight and packable—perfect for guest rooms or temporary setups.
Compatibility and Mattress Protection
Ensure the board fits your bed frame’s interior dimensions and slat spacing (usually up to 8–10 inches). A proper fit creates a continuous support surface, which helps meet mattress warranty requirements and prevents premature wear.
Other features to note: moisture resistance, durability of fabric cover, and ease of cleaning. Choosing the right bunkie board comes down to matching these features to your bed type, usage needs, and lifestyle.

Do bunkie boards work with all mattress types?
Yes, bunkie boards work well with memory foam, hybrid, and latex mattresses by providing a firm, flat support base that prevents sagging. They’re especially beneficial for foam mattresses that require solid foundations to maintain their shape and meet warranty requirements. Models like the Meliusly and Greaton offer the density needed for optimal mattress support.

Can a bunkie board replace a box spring?
Yes, a high-density bunkie board can replace a box spring, especially in platform or bunk beds where height and space are concerns. Thicker, sturdy options like the Greaton 15mm model offer heavy-duty support and better weight distribution, making them a modern, slim alternative to bulky box springs.
